Hyundai Creta Electric Interior Revealed Ahead of India Launch on January 17
The Hyundai Creta Electric introduces several notable interior upgrades over the standard version. These include a revamped centre console with a rotary knob, air conditioning vents, refined seat upholstery, a fresh three-spoke steering wheel, and more.
Hyundai Creta Electric to Get Vehicle-to-Load (V2L), Level-2 ADAS and More Features
The electric Hyundai Creta will have a dual-zone climate control, a new three-spoke steering wheel, and Level 2 ADAS (Advanced Driver Assistance System).
